Techniques for Removing Dirt and Pollutants

Reliable approaches for eliminating debris and contaminants from lakes and ponds play a vital role in maintaining water quality and ecosystem health. Among the most frequently-employed methods are mechanical removal and chemical treatments. Mechanical removal involves employing specialized equipment, such as skimmers and dredgers, to physically read about this remove debris like leaves, algae, and sediment from the water. This approach lessens disruption to the aquatic environment while effectively diminishing pollutant levels.

Chemical-based treatments, including algaecides and herbicides, can eliminate specific contaminants but need to be utilized cautiously to minimize harming non-target species. Biological methods, including introducing beneficial microorganisms, also provide an environmentally friendly alternative for degrading organic waste and pollutants.

Routine monitoring of water quality can direct the implementation of these techniques, ensuring ideal results. By adopting a combination of these methods, pond and lake managers can substantially boost the health and sustainability of aquatic ecosystems.

Improving Water Quality for Wildlife

Although the health of aquatic ecosystems is crucial for supporting diverse wildlife, bettering water quality remains a key challenge for pond and lake managers. Elevated nutrient levels, often arising from runoff, can cause harmful algal blooms that reduce oxygen and endanger aquatic life. Effective management practices emphasize reducing these nutrient inputs through buffer zones and sediment control.

Additionally, keeping proper pH levels and temperature is important for the longevity of sensitive species. Supervisors often monitor these parameters carefully to secure a balanced ecosystem. The establishment of native plant species can enhance water filtration and supply habitats for fish and invertebrates, consequently supporting biodiversity.

Consistent reviews and adaptations to management strategies are required, as conditions can alter swiftly. Finally, the commitment to improving water quality not only supports wildlife but also elevates the recreational value of lakes and ponds for the neighboring residents.

Natural Cleaning Methods

Sustainable pond and lake management increasingly emphasizes natural cleaning methods, which harness the power of ecosystems to restore water quality without harmful chemicals. These techniques include the introduction of beneficial bacteria and enzymes that decompose organic matter, therefore promoting a balanced ecosystem. Aquatic plants serve a vital function by absorbing excess nutrients, which aids in managing algae growth. Additionally, utilizing natural predators, such as fish species that consume unwanted pests, can preserve a healthy aquatic environment. Regularly aerating the water increases oxygen levels, supporting the breakdown of pollutants. By implementing these natural techniques, water bodies can achieve improved clarity and health while conserving the delicate balance of their ecosystems, ultimately generating sustainable and effective management practices.
